Giannis Antetokounmpo to Play in Greece's Exhibition Game Against Bahamas, Despite Illness, Before Olympic Qualifiers

On June 26, according to European journalist Harris Stavrou, Giannis Antetokounmpo will suit up for the Greek men’s national basketball team in their exhibition game against the Bahamas.

Greek national team head coach Vassilis Spanoulis revealed that Giannis is currently unwell but will still participate in tomorrow’s practice session.

The 2024 Paris Olympics Men’s Basketball Qualifiers begin early July, with 24 teams divided into four territories, with one team advancing from each group. Greece, along with Slovenia and the Dominican Republic, is in the Piraeus, Greece territory. In Group A, there are Slovenia, New Zealand, and Croatia; while in Group B, the teams are Egypt, Greece, and the Dominican Republic.
